Company Overview

overview logo History and Background

MicroStrategy Incorporated was founded in 1989 by Michael J. Saylor and Sanju K. Bansal. It initially focused on data warehousing and decision support software. A significant milestone was its initial public offering (IPO) in 1998. The company has evolved to include business intelligence, mobile software, and cloud-based services. More recently, it has invested heavily in Bitcoin.

business area logo Core Business Areas

  • Software Licenses: Sale of MicroStrategy's software platform and related licenses.
  • Subscription Services: Subscription-based access to MicroStrategy Cloud and other services.
  • Product Support: Technical support and maintenance services for MicroStrategy software.
  • Other Services: Consulting, education, and other professional services.

leadership logo Leadership and Structure

Michael J. Saylor is the Chairman of the Board. Phong Le is the Chief Executive Officer. The company operates with a typical corporate structure, including various departments such as engineering, sales, marketing, and finance.

Top Products and Market Share

overview logo Key Offerings

  • MicroStrategy Platform: A comprehensive business intelligence and analytics platform that offers data visualization, mobile intelligence, and enterprise reporting capabilities. The platform has a strong presence in the enterprise analytics market. Market share is estimated around 2% of the overall Business Intelligence market. Competitors: Tableau (CRM), Power BI (MSFT), Qlik, Domo.
  • MicroStrategy Cloud: A cloud-based version of the MicroStrategy platform, offering subscription-based access to analytics and BI tools. Market share is growing as more companies migrate to the cloud. Competitors: Amazon QuickSight (AMZN), Google Looker (GOOGL), Salesforce Tableau CRM (CRM).

Market Dynamics

industry overview logo Industry Overview

The business intelligence and analytics market is characterized by high growth, driven by the increasing volume of data and the need for data-driven decision-making. The market is competitive, with many established players and emerging startups.

Positioning

MicroStrategy is positioned as an enterprise-grade BI platform, focusing on scalability, security, and advanced analytics. Its competitive advantage includes its robust feature set and ability to handle complex data environments.

Total Addressable Market (TAM)

The global business intelligence and analytics market is expected to reach $43 billion in 2024. MicroStrategy is well-positioned to capture a portion of this market, but it is significantly smaller than its peers.

Growth Trajectory and Initiatives

Historical Growth: MicroStrategy's historical growth has been influenced by its core business intelligence offerings and, more recently, its Bitcoin strategy. Revenue growth has been variable. Investment in Bitcoin is the primary source of growth in net equity.

Future Projections: Future growth is dependent on success in the BI market and Bitcoin's acceptance and value growth. Analyst estimates for future revenue and earnings growth can be found on financial news websites. However, consider these with caution due to Bitcoin's volatility.

Recent Initiatives: Recent initiatives include increasing Bitcoin holdings, enhancing the MicroStrategy Cloud platform, and developing new AI-powered analytics features.

Summary

MicroStrategy is a business intelligence firm that has made a high-risk investment in Bitcoin. Its BI platform competes with larger players, but its Bitcoin strategy introduces significant volatility and risk. The company needs to balance its core business with its Bitcoin investments and focus on improving its market share in the competitive BI landscape. Management's comfort with high risk makes this a volatile stock, and Bitcoin's future is very uncertain.

Strategy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a bitcoin treasury company in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and internationally. The company offers investors varying degrees of economic exposure to Bitcoin by offering a range of securities, including equity and fixed income instruments. It also provides AI-powered enterprise analytics software, including Strategy One, which provides non-technical users with the ability to directly access novel and actionable insights for decision-making; and Strategy Mosaic, a universal intelligence layer that offers enterprises with consistent definitions and governance across data sources, regardless of where that data resides or which tools access it. The company was formerly known as MicroStrategy Incorporated and changed its name to Strategy Inc in August 2025. The company was incorporated in 1989 and is headquartered in Tysons Corner, Virginia.
